Don’t get a job with benefits
Last Friday night the group attending Kent Julian’s Speak It Forward Bootcamp was gathered in his living room.
Participant Chad Jeffers shared an amazing short set on the dobro and
then some of his personal story. Chad said years ago his dad, who is
also in the music industry, told him: “If you want to make this music
thing work, never get a job with benefits.”
Wow – how many of you
had a dad who told you that? More common is a dad who begged you to
forget about that “music thing” and to get a job with benefits. Today
Chad is a writer, speaker and performer whose reputation has repeatedly
opened doors with people like Kenny Loggins, Keith Urban and Carrie
Underwood. In fact, he has never auditioned for a position – rather he
has been told over and over again, “______ says, YOU’RE THE GUY!
Legend
has it that when Cortes landed in Mexico in the 1500s, he ordered his
men to burn the ships that had brought them there to remove the
possibility of doing anything other than going forward into the
unknown. There’s something to be said about not having a safety net.
How committed are you to the success of your dream?
